mach si standard
- Definition: Mach is a dimensionless unit that represents the ratio of the speed of an object to the speed of sound in the surrounding medium, typically air. The Mach number is a key indicator in aerodynamics and supersonic travel.
- Symbol: The symbol for Mach is M.
- Usage: Mach numbers are primarily used in aerospace engineering and aviation to describe the speed of aircraft and missiles in relation to the speed of sound, which varies with altitude and temperature.

Origin of the mach si standard
- The Mach number is named after the Austrian physicist Ernst Mach, who studied the properties of sound. The concept of Mach was introduced in the late 19th century as a way to express the speed of an object in relation to the speed of sound. This standard became crucial during the development of aviation technology, particularly during the 20th century, as aircraft began to approach and exceed the speed of sound.
mile per second to mach si standard Conversion
Conversion Table:
s | mach |
1 mile per s | 4.6919664662 mach |
2 miles per s | 9.3839329323 mach |
3 miles per s | 14.0758993985 mach |
4 miles per s | 18.7678658646 mach |
5 miles per s | 23.4598323308 mach |
